"Tabernakel met Aanbidding der Koningen" is an etching by French artist Jean Lepautre. The engraving, dating back to 1666-1693, depicts an elaborate tabernacle design, showcasing Lepautre's mastery of architectural detail. The central panel displays a scene of the "Adoration of the Magi," while the surrounding structure features decorative elements like ornate columns, arches, and sculpted figures. This intricate work reflects Lepautre's talent for blending classical architecture with intricate ornamentation, offering a glimpse into the artistic sensibilities of 17th-century France. The engraving is now part of the Rijksmuseum's collection.
